Rooftop vs Ground-Mounted Solar: Cost, Performance, and Use Cases
Mar 23, 2026•7 min read

Rooftop systems are common, but ground mounts can outperform them on suitable properties. The right choice depends on roof condition, orientation, and site layout.
| Factor | Rooftop | Ground Mount |
|---|---|---|
| Upfront Cost | Lower | Higher (trenching/footers) |
| Maintenance Access | Harder | Easier |
| Orientation Flexibility | Limited by roof | High |
| Roof Dependency | High | None |
Site Checklist
- Assess roof age and remaining life.
- Measure shade and directional exposure.
- Check distance to main electrical panel.
- Confirm local zoning / HOA requirements.
Common Mistakes
- Ignoring trenching costs for ground mounts.
- Installing on an aging roof.
- Not planning winter snow shed clearance.
